“Max is exceptional coach, combining deep knowledge of golf and biomechanics with a friendly, professional demeanor. His state-of-the-art indoor studio, equipped with Trackman, Swing Catalyst, and a chipping and putting area, has significantly boosted my progress over the past year - Max helped me to not only break 90s but consistently play in mid-80s with a lower score of 82 and one hole in one in 2024! I can't wait what 2025 lessons with Max will bring to my game :)” — Arnaud PC, rated 5 out of 5 on Google (a year ago)

Swingworx has an incredible indoor studio in Carlsbad, CA. The hitting bay is huge and roomy. Max has build a custom indoor chipping and putting area as well. As a student I feel very comfortable in his golf bay. It literally feels like you are outdoors. I have played on simulators in the past and have never felt comfortable in them. I always felt crowded and crunched for space and this causes me anxiety and tension in my hands. Max’s set up is big league. He has cameras running at all times from two angles and vantage points. One from behind and one from the side. He has a large screen TV to use for review of video and analytics as well as the screen that it used to hit the golf balls into. The hitting screen is probably 15 feet X 15 feet. Max uses Trackman technology that literally tracks 100 percent of all of the critical metric points. Max doesn’t guess about how to fix your golf swing. He uses facts and analytics that he draws from his top of the line analytic equipment. He pairs 2 angle cameras and his track man data sets to uncover issues and create plans to correct movements and pathways. Max uses science instead of feel and guesswork. He is a technician and his workplace is a lab! He’s a pleasure to partner with if you are looking to improve your game.
